Cancellation and refund Policy
Likely to the other airlines, Brussels offer a cancellation policy according to which if the cancellation is filed within 24 hours of reservation, then the customer is allowed to enjoy full refund in the original form. After 24 hours, the passenger is subject to pay some amount of cancellation as well as refund fee. Also, the passenger is entitled to get the refund in the form of travel vouchers or travel vouchers. This is all about the cancellation and refund policy offered by Brussels.
Baggage Allowed on Board
As per the guidelines mentioned on the official website of Brussels, the baggage allowance is completely dependent on the itinerary of the passenger. In general cases, the first baggage costs you €35 on the first bag, and then €75 on the second baggage. On further baggage if carried, guidelines have to be checked upon on the official website.
